DeFi protocol
Decentralized Finance (DeFi) Protocols: A Beginner's Guide
Welcome to the world of Decentralized Finance, or DeFi! This guide will explain what DeFi protocols are, how they work, and how you can start interacting with them. Don’t worry if you're brand new to cryptocurrency; we'll break everything down into simple terms.
What is DeFi?
Imagine a bank, but instead of being controlled by a central company, it’s run by code on a blockchain. That’s the basic idea behind DeFi. “Decentralized” means no single person or entity controls it. “Finance” means it’s about financial tools, like lending, borrowing, and trading.
Traditional finance relies on intermediaries like banks and brokers. DeFi aims to remove these intermediaries, making financial services more accessible, transparent, and efficient. DeFi protocols are the programs that make this possible. They’re essentially sets of rules written into code (called smart contracts) that automatically execute when certain conditions are met.
Think of a vending machine: you put in money, select a snack, and the machine automatically dispenses it. No human operator is needed. A DeFi protocol works similarly.
Key DeFi Concepts
Before diving into specific protocols, let's cover some important terms:
- **Smart Contracts:** Self-executing contracts with the terms of the agreement directly written into code. They are the foundation of DeFi.
- **Decentralized Applications (dApps):** Applications built on a blockchain that interact with DeFi protocols.
- **Yield Farming:** Earning rewards by providing liquidity to DeFi protocols. More about yield farming strategies can be found on our wiki.
- **Liquidity Pools:** Collections of tokens locked in a smart contract to facilitate trading and other DeFi activities.
- **Impermanent Loss:** A potential risk when providing liquidity to a pool, where the value of your deposited tokens can change compared to simply holding them. Learn more about impermanent loss mitigation.
- **Gas Fees:** Transaction fees paid to the blockchain network to process transactions. Understanding gas fee optimization is vital.
- **Wallets:** Digital wallets like MetaMask or Trust Wallet are essential for interacting with DeFi protocols.
- **Tokens:** Digital assets representing a variety of things, like ownership in a protocol or a unit of value.
Popular DeFi Protocols
Here’s a look at some of the most popular DeFi protocols:
- **Uniswap:** A decentralized exchange (DEX) allowing users to trade cryptocurrencies directly with each other, without a central intermediary.
- **Aave:** A lending and borrowing platform where users can earn interest on deposits and borrow assets.
- **Compound:** Similar to Aave, another lending and borrowing protocol.
- **MakerDAO:** A protocol that allows users to generate stablecoins (like DAI) by locking up collateral.
- **Chainlink:** A decentralized oracle network that provides real-world data to smart contracts.
Comparing DEXs: Uniswap vs. SushiSwap
Let’s look at a comparison between two popular DEXs: Uniswap and SushiSwap.
Feature | Uniswap | SushiSwap |
---|---|---|
Launch Year | 2018 | 2020 |
Governance Token | UNI | SUSHI |
Liquidity Mining | Limited | Historically Strong |
Transaction Fees | Typically lower | Can be competitive |
Both are excellent options, and the best choice depends on your specific needs and preferences. Be sure to research trading volume analysis before making a decision.
How to Interact with DeFi Protocols: A Practical Example (Uniswap)
Let's walk through a basic example of how to swap tokens on Uniswap using MetaMask:
1. **Set up a Wallet:** If you don't have one, download and install MetaMask ([1](https://metamask.io/)). 2. **Fund Your Wallet:** Buy some Ethereum (ETH) on an exchange like Register now or Start trading and send it to your MetaMask wallet. ETH is needed to pay for gas fees. 3. **Navigate to Uniswap:** Go to [2](https://app.uniswap.org/#/swap). 4. **Connect Your Wallet:** Click the "Connect Wallet" button and select MetaMask. 5. **Select Tokens:** Choose the tokens you want to swap. For example, ETH to DAI. 6. **Enter Amount:** Enter the amount of ETH you want to swap. 7. **Review Transaction:** Uniswap will show you the estimated amount of DAI you’ll receive, along with the gas fees. 8. **Confirm Transaction:** Click "Swap" and confirm the transaction in your MetaMask wallet.
Risks of DeFi
While DeFi offers exciting possibilities, it's crucial to be aware of the risks:
- **Smart Contract Bugs:** Smart contracts are code, and code can have bugs. A bug could lead to loss of funds.
- **Impermanent Loss:** As mentioned earlier, providing liquidity to pools carries the risk of impermanent loss.
- **Rug Pulls:** A malicious project creator could abscond with investor funds.
- **Volatility:** Cryptocurrency prices are highly volatile, which can impact your investments.
- **Security Risks:** Your wallet can be vulnerable to hacking if not secured properly. Always practice good wallet security best practices.
Staying Safe in DeFi
- **Do Your Research (DYOR):** Before investing in any DeFi protocol, thoroughly research the project, its team, and its code.
- **Start Small:** Begin with a small amount of capital to test the waters.
- **Use a Hardware Wallet:** For long-term storage, consider using a hardware wallet for added security.
- **Be Careful of Scams:** Be wary of projects promising unrealistic returns.
- **Understand the Risks:** Fully understand the risks involved before participating in any DeFi activity. Consider risk management strategies.
Further Learning
- Blockchain Technology
- Cryptocurrency Wallets
- Decentralized Exchanges (DEXs)
- Stablecoins
- Smart Contract Security
- Trading Bot Strategies
- Technical Analysis Basics
- Order Book Analysis
- Candlestick Patterns
- Market Capitalization
- Join BingX
- Open account
- BitMEX
Recommended Crypto Exchanges
Exchange | Features | Sign Up |
---|---|---|
Binance | Largest exchange, 500+ coins | Sign Up - Register Now - CashBack 10% SPOT and Futures |
BingX Futures | Copy trading | Join BingX - A lot of bonuses for registration on this exchange |
Start Trading Now
- Register on Binance (Recommended for beginners)
- Try Bybit (For futures trading)
Learn More
Join our Telegram community: @Crypto_futurestrading
⚠️ *Disclaimer: Cryptocurrency trading involves risk. Only invest what you can afford to lose.* ⚠️